Worksite Academy, a New Organization Announced in April, Offers a Solution to Health Reform
KIRKLAND, Wash. /eNewsChannels/ -- As part of health reform, American companies are required to enable their employees to participate in the public option for long-term care insurance, known as the Community Living Assistance and Supports (CLASS) program. Now being fleshed out by the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services, CLASS - though postponed until 2013 - calls for employees to be automatically enrolled, with payroll deductions, unless they opt out.

LRM Industries International, Inc. is the Society of Plastics Engineers 2011 Parts Competition Winner in heavy gauge vacuum forming
ROCKLEDGE, Fla. /eNewsChannels/ -- LRM Industries International, Inc., headquartered in Rockledge, Florida, is the Society of Plastics Engineers 2011 Parts Competition Winner in heavy gauge vacuum forming, as a Gold Medalist. The winning part is ValuStair, a 22 ft. by 4 ft. unitary thermoplastic staircase, produced using LRM's unique patented STF Sheetless ThermoForming.
